Client Device Onboarding
beem Agentless Setup
In agentless mode, sites and SIM‑based devices connect directly to the beemNet via the Swisscom network. No app or manual configuration is required, the devices automatically become part of the central security and policy framework.
Prerequisite of Device Compatibility
Confirm whether your device supports eSIM technology. You can usually find this information in your device settings or on the manufacturer’s official website.License Assignment
Before proceeding, ensure that the correct license (Protect & Connect) is assigned to your user in the beem Hub. This is required for agentless operation.eSIM Activation Process
- Scan the eSIM QR Code
- Follow the on-screen instructions to install the eSIM directly on your device.
- If you are using a dual-SIM setup, make sure to select the beem eSIM line for mobile data usage. This setting can be adjusted later in your device’s mobile network settings.
beem Agent-Based Setup (beem App)
In agent-based mode, the beem App establishes a secure connection to the beemNet, enabling additional security features such as Deep Packet Inspection (DPI). For this reason, using the beem App is recommended over the purely agentless mode when enhanced protection is required.
- Download the beem app: Use the latest version of the app for your device.
- Follow the on-screen instructions to install and set up the beem app on your device. For additional support, select the appropriate onboarding guide below to ensure a smooth and secure setup experience:
Follow these steps to set up the beem app and ensure a secure, seamless experience on your iOS/iPadOs device.
1. Initial App Setup
- Launch the beem app and follow the in-app setup prompts.
Tips for the best experience:
- Enable notifications to receive important updates (e.g., security alerts and safety measures).
- Allow location access to ensure optimal app functionality.
2. Set Up a Secure Connection
Once the app setup is complete:
- Download the security profile when prompted. Confirm the download.
- Open : Settings → General → VPN & Device Management → Swisscom beemNet Root CA
- Tap Install (top right corner).
- Enter your device passcode.
- Tap Install again to confirm.
- Once installed, return to the beem app.
3. Enable Certificate Trust
To enhance data security and ensure trusted connections:
- Go to : Settings → General → About → Certificate Trust Settings
- Enable Full Trust for the root certificate: Swisscom beemNet Root CA
- Tap Continue, then return to the beem app.
4. Allow VPN Connection
When prompted, allow the VPN connection to activate secure communication.
5. You're all set!
Follow these steps to set up the app and ensure a secure, seamless experience on your Android device.
1. Initial App Setup
- Launch the beem app and follow the in-app setup prompts.
Tips for the best experience:
- Disable battery optimization for the beem app to ensure uninterrupted background activity.
- Allow display over other apps to enable important overlays and alerts.
- Enable notifications to stay informed about security updates and app activity.
- Grant location access to support full app functionality.
2. Install the Security Certificate
To establish a secure connection:
- Download the Swisscom beemNet Root CA certificate file: SwisscombeemNetRootCA.crt
- Open your device Settings and search for CA certificate (this may vary slightly by device).
- Locate and install the downloaded file: SwisscombeemNetRootCA.crt
- Confirm the installation when prompted.
- Return to the beem app.
3. Allow VPN Connection
When prompted, allow the VPN connection to enable secure and encrypted communication.
4. You're All Set!

beem Device Management Enrollment
beem Device Management simplifies the policy management of mobile devices used within your company. Instead of configuring each device manually, beem automatically applies security settings to all enrolled devices as defined by the administrator. You can activate beem Device Management in the beem Hub.
For detailed information about this feature, visit the beem Device Management page.
INFO
Currently, beem Device Management is available for Apple (iOS, iPadOS, macOS) and Samsung (Android One UI) devices. Support for other devices and operating systems is in development.
Apple devices
Enrolling iOS, iPadOS, and macOS devices into beem Device Management requires Device Management for Apple to be activated, an active Apple Business Manager (ABM) account and an activated security policy for the device OS. If you do not have an ABM account, the beem Device Management setup guide in the beem Hub will take you to the creation process. Once you have an ABM account, you need to create an additional ABM Admin User for Swisscom to enable beem integration.
- Log in to your Apple Business Manager (ABM) account.
- Navigate to Users and click Add.
- Enter the requested details (such as your Managed Apple Account and e-mail address) according to the provided instructions.
- Assign the Administrator role and save the user.
- Select the newly created user and click Create Sign-In.
- Choose Send as an Email to deliver the login credentials.
Once this ABM Admin User account is created, Swisscom will perform several additional setup steps to complete the integration:
- Domain ownership: Confirms to Apple that your internet domain belongs to your organization and prevents unauthorized use.
- User directory federation: Links your user directory with ABM so employees can log in using their beem credentials.
- User provisioning setup: Creates managed Apple accounts automatically for all employees registered in MySB.
- MDM connection: Establishes a secure connection between Ivanti MDM and ABM, enabling device enrolment and management.
- beem app enablement: Allows the MDM platform to automatically install the beem app on user devices.
To enrol an Apple device (iOS, iPadOS, or macOS):
- On the device, open Settings.
- Navigate to General and VPN & Device Management.
- Select Sign in to Work or School account.
- Enter your managed Apple ID (e.g., username@customer.beem.swiss) and tap Continue.
- Complete the login prompts using your Apple ID as the username.
- Authenticate with your passkey and select Sign In to iCloud.
- When prompted, tap Allow and Allow Remote Management.
- Confirm with the passcode to finish enrolment.
Samsung devices
Enrolling Samsung devices (Android One UI) into beem Device Management requires Device Management for Samsung to be activated, an activated security policy for the device OS and the installation of the At Work EMM (Ivanti Inc) app. Once downloaded, it will guide you through the enrollment process.
- On your device, open the Google Play Store.
- Search for the At Work EMM app and install it.
- Once the installation is complete, open the app.
- In the Username field, enter your corporate e-mail address and tap Continue.
- You will be redirected to your organization's sign-in page.
- Enter your corporate e-mail address again and tap Continue.
- You will be prompted to set up a Passkey for future logins on this device.
- After signing in with the passkey, a "Registration has begun" message will appear. Tap Ok.
- You will then be redirected to a privacy disclaimer page. Tap Continue.
- Your phone will prompt you to create a "Work Profile". Tap Continue.
- On the next screen, review the Work Profile terms and tap Accept & Continue.
- Follow any additional on-screen prompts to allow the setup to finish.
- Set your new Work PIN when prompted.
- Swipe up to open your app drawer and tap the Work tab to view your secure apps.
